Developing a Strong Team Culture

One of the key aspects of successful coaching in the IPL is building a strong team culture. Creating a sense of unity and camaraderie among the players can greatly enhance their performance on the field. Coaches like Ricky Ponting, Stephen Fleming, and Mahela Jayawardene emphasize the importance of building relationships with their players and creating a positive team environment. This involves fostering trust, communication, and mutual respect among team members.

Setting Clear Goals and Objectives

Another important aspect of coaching in the IPL is setting clear goals and objectives for the team. Coaches work with players to identify their strengths and weaknesses, as well as the team’s overall objectives for the season. By setting spec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als, coaches can help players stay focused and motivated throughout the season. This approach is used by coaches like Anil Kumble, Trevor Bayliss, and Brendon McCullum to drive their teams towards success.

Utilizing Data and Analytics

In modern cricket, data and analytics play a crucial role in decision-making and performance analysis. Top IPL coaches leverage cutting-edge technology and data analysis tools to gain insights into player performance, opposition strategies, and match conditions. Coaches like Simon Katich, Tom Moody, and Brad Hodge use data-driven insights to tailor their training programs, tactics, and game plans to maximize their team’s chances of success.

Implementing Specialized Training Programs

Individual player development is a key focus for IPL coaches, who work closely with their support staff to design specialized training programs for each player. Whether it’s focusing on batting technique, bowling variations, fielding skills, or fitness levels, coaches like Anil Kumble, Shane Bond, and Ryan Harris tailor their training programs to meet the specific needs of each player. This personalized approach helps players improve their skills and perform at their best on the field.

Promoting Mental Strength and Resilience

Cricket is as much a mental game as it is a physical one, and top IPL coaches place a strong emphasis on developing mental strength and resilience in their players. Coaches like Mahela Jayawardene, Dav Whatmore, and Ricky Ponting work with sports psychologists and mental conditioning coaches to help players cope with pressure, overcome setbacks, and stay focused during high-pressure situations. Building mental toughness is a key focus of training programs for IPL teams, as it can make a significant difference in a player’s performance on the field.

Incorporating Innovative Drills and Exercises

To keep training sessions engaging and effective, top IPL coaches incorporate innovative drills and exercises into their programs. Coaches like Stephen Fleming, Trevor Bayliss, and Simon Katich use a variety of drills to improve batting, bowling, fielding, and fitness levels among their players. From simulated match scenarios to high-intensity interval training, these drills are designed to challenge players, improve their skills, and enhance their overall performance on the field.

Q: How do IPL coaches handle player injuries during the season?
A: IPL coaches work closely with their team physios and medical staff to manage player injuries effectively. They monitor players’ fitness levels, recovery timelines, and rehabilitation programs to ensure a safe and timely return to play.

Q: Do IPL coaches work with overseas players differently than local players?
A: While the core principles of coaching remain the same, IPL coaches may adjust their approach slightly when working with overseas players due to cultural differences, language barriers, and playing styles. It’s essential to adapt coaching techniques to suit the needs and preferences of each player, regardless of their nationality.

Q: How do IPL coaches keep players motivated during long and grueling seasons?
A: IPL coaches use a variety of motivational techniques, such as goal-setting, positive reinforcement, team building activities, and individual feedback sessions to keep players motivated and engaged throughout the season. Creating a supportive team environment and fostering a sense of camaraderie also play a crucial role in maintaining player motivation.
